    Im planning a one-shot at my local store and i cant figure out which system to use. The game will start with the President being kidnapped by Ninjas and a mercenary team akin to the Expendables will be sent after them. I want it to be VERY combat heavy with Machine Guns, Rocket Launchers and the odd Gatling gun.

    The main points of the story will be gunning down countless Ninjas, Finding out that the Ninjas are working for the Korean Army, Gunning down Countless Korean Soldiers and the Fighting on the outside of Nuclear Missiles heading for the states. The only problems are. 1, Ninjas and Koreans aren't enough of a challenge and i need a third group to gun down. 2, I cant figure out which system to use as it needs to be simple and centered towards Gunplay and the kind of nonsensical Hollywood stuff that only the 80's can bring to the table.
    Any help Would be appreciated.

    ps. The third enemy can be ANYTHING short of fantasy.
